If you sleep hot, prioritize mattresses with cooling gel infusions, breathable covers (like cotton or Tencel), or open-cell foam. Latex and hybrid models often sleep cooler than dense memory foam.
Mattresses range from under $500 to over $3,000. In this best mattresses review, we focus on models that offer the best value for their price, including budget-friendly options under $1,000 and premium picks for those willing to invest.

Type: Innerspring Hybrid
Firmness: Plush Soft (3), Luxury Firm (5–6), Firm (8)
Price: $$$ (Queen ~$1,995)
The Saatva Classic stands out for its eco-friendly materials, durable coil-on-coil construction, and three firmness options. It offers excellent edge support and airflow, making it a top pick for all sleep positions. The 365-night trial and lifetime warranty add peace of mind. In our best mattresses review, this is the gold standard for quality and customization.
Type: Memory Foam
Firmness: Medium-Firm (6)
Price: $ (Queen ~$799)
Nectar delivers exceptional pressure relief at a budget-friendly price. Its slow-sinking memory foam cradles joints, ideal for side sleepers and those with chronic pain. The 365-night trial and forever warranty are unbeatable. However, it may retain some heat—consider the cooling cover upgrade.
Type: Hybrid
Firmness: Medium (5–6)
Price: $$ (Queen ~$1,399)
Helix offers a sleep quiz that matches you to one of their many models. The Midnight is their most popular—balanced support with zoned lumbar coils. It’s great for back and combination sleepers. The breathable cover and gel-infused foam keep you cool. A solid choice for personalized comfort.
